Q: Is 5,990,616 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,990,616 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,990,616 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5990616 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 8 9 12 18 24 36 72 83,203 166,406 249,609 332,812 499,218 665,624 748,827 998,436 1,497,654 1,996,872 2,995,308 and 5,990,616, with no remainder.

Since 5,990,616 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,990,616, it is not a prime number.
